Outburst Dreamer Boys
, also called as ''Young Disease Outburst Boy'' in sometimes, is a Japanese mixed-media project. It started as a Vocaloid song series created by Rerulili. The light novel adaptations are written by Rerulili and Minato Tonami, with illustrations by Hoshima, MW, Koji Milk and Akira Ookami, and published by Kadokawa Shoten under their Kadokawa Beans Bunko label. A manga adaptation with illustrations by Megumi Hazuki was serialized in Shueisha's ''Ribon Special'' magazine from July 15, 2016, to December 15, 2016, and compiled into a single '' tankōbon'' volume. A 11-episode anime television series adaptation aired between October 4, 2019, and December 13, 2019. Kadokawa Shoten
, formerly , is a Japanese publisher and division of Kadokawa Future Publishing based in Tokyo, Japan. It became an internal division of Kadokawa Corporation on October 1, 2013. Kadokawa publishes manga, light novels, manga anthology magazines such as '' Monthly Asuka'' and '' Monthly Shōnen Ace'', and entertainment magazines such as ''Newtype''. Since its founding, Kadokawa has expanded into the multimedia sector, namely in video games (as Kadokawa Games) and in live-action and animated films (as Kadokawa Pictures). History Kadokawa Shoten was established on November 10, 1945, by Genyoshi Kadokawa. The company's first publication imprint, Kadokawa Bunko, was published in 1949. The company went public on April 2, 1954. In 1975, Haruki Kadokawa became the president of Kadokawa Shoten, following Genyoshi Kadokawa's death. Daiki Yamashita
is a Japanese voice actor affiliated with Arts Vision. He is best known for voicing the character Izuku Midoriya in the popular shonen anime ''My Hero Academia''. He won the ''Best Male Newcomer'' award at the 8th Seiyu Awards. Anime And Manga Based On Light Novels
is Traditional animation, hand-drawn and computer animation, computer-generated animation originating from Japan. Outside of Japan and in English, ''anime'' refers specifically to animation produced in Japan. However, in Japan and in Japanese, (a term derived from a shortening of the English word ''animation'') describes all animated works, regardless of style or origin. Animation produced outside of Japan with similar style to Japanese animation is commonly referred to as anime-influenced animation. The earliest commercial Japanese animations date to 1917. A characteristic art style emerged in the 1960s with the works of cartoonist Osamu Tezuka and spread in following decades, developing a large domestic audience. Anime is distributed theatrically, through television broadcasts, Original video animation, directly to home media, and Original net animation, over the Internet. Akira Ishida
is a Japanese actor and voice actor. For his portrayal of Saki Abdusha in '' You're Under Arrest'', Makoto Kurumizawa in ''BOYS BE'', Setsuna Aoki in ''Sakura Wars'', and Athrun Zala in ''Gundam SEED'' & ''Gundam Seed Destiny'', he was chosen as the most popular voice actor in the Animage Anime Grand Prix in 2004, and won the Best Supporting Character (male) award at the 1st Seiyu Awards in 2007. He is best known for his roles as Cho Hakkai in Saiyuki, Katsura Kotarou in ''Gin Tama'' and Gaara in ''Naruto''.
